2015-16 (Senior): One of just two UH players to start all 32 games…led the team in minutes played per game with 26.7…led Hawai‘i with career-highs of 10.4 points per game, 6.5 rebounds per game, 103 made free throws, 209 total rebounds, 333 total points...poured in a career-high 24 points vs. UC Riverside (Jan. 16)...posted first double-double with 13 points and 13 rebounds against UC Davis (Feb. 18)…dished out seven assists vs. UC Davis (Mar. 12)…concluded career ranked at No. 16 in the UH career record book with 1,064 total points and No. 7 with 690 total rebounds…became the 20
th player in Rainbow Wahine basketball history to join the 1,000 point club…became just the fifth player in Rainbow Wahine basketball history to tally over 1,000 points, 500 rebounds and 250 assists, finishing with 1,064 points, 690 rebounds and 257 assists…earned first team all-Big West honors…voted by teammates as “Most Valuable Team Player” and voted the winner of this year’s Ah Chew Goo Award which the team’s highest award and is given to the player who attained "basketball excellence through dedication, determination and perseverance."
2014-15 (Junior): The only Rainbow Wahine to start all 32 games of the season...finished the season third on the team averaging a career-high 9.6 points per game and was tied for the team lead averaging 6.3 rebounds per game with Shawna-Lei Kuehu…was second on the team averaging 28.5 minutes per game…pulled down a team-best and career-high 200 rebounds (66 offensive and 134 defensive)…also posted 70 assists, five blocked shots, and a career-high 36 steals—which was the second-highest total on the team…scored in double-digits 18 times—including a stretch of seven straight games from Jan. 17-Feb. 7…recorded a career-high three double-doubles at Colorado State (Nov. 14), against North Carolina (Nov. 30) and vs. Cal State Fullerton in the Big West tournament (Mar. 13)…was one rebound shy of a double-double in five other games…led UH in scoring in seven games; in rebounds in six games; in assists five times; in steals in 10 games; and in blocked shots once this season…scored a career-high 17 points twice—at UC Davis (Jan. 22) and against UC Riverside (Jan. 17)…sank a career-high eight field goals in 19 attempts at UC Riverside…also swiped a career-high six steals and played a career-high 39 minutes against the Highlanders on Jan. 17…earned her first career Big West Player of the Week honor after leading the ‘Bows to a huge sweep over conference powers Long Beach State and CSUN as she averaged 13.5 points, 6.5 rebounds and 2.5 assists…in UH’s 72-64 win over the 49ers, she scored 12 points—including four clutch free throws with less than 40 seconds left that helped seal the win over the then league-leaders…in the following game against CSUN, she scored a game-high 15 points—including a career-high nine free throws—to defeat the Matadors…she hit what proved to be the game-winning shot with 3:01 left on the clock at Long Beach State (Feb. 26) as the 'Bows held off the 49ers the rest of the game to capture its first conference title since 1998 with a 47-46 victory...named a UH Scholar-Athlete…earned Big West honorable mention honors.
2013-14 (Sophomore): Appeared in all 31 games and started the last 25 straight games of the season...averaged 8.6 points and was second on the team averaging 6.0 rebounds per game...led
UH with 72 assists and averaged a team-high 2.3 assists per game...recorded first career double-double at Long Beach State (Jan. 30) tying her career-high with 13 points and posting a career-high 15 rebounds--including a career-high 10 defensive boards)...scored 13 points twice more this season against Washington State (Nov. 15) and in the opening-round WNIT game at Washington (Mar. 21)...scored in double-figures 15 times...dished out career-high seven assists against Cal State Fullerton (Feb. 15)...logged a career-high 37 minutes at UC Santa Barbara (Mar. 6)...drilled a career-high three 3-pointers against Chattanooga (Nov. 30) in the Waikiki Beach Marriott Rainbow Wahine Showdown...posted a career-high five steals at Pacifc (Dec. 15)...dished out at least one assist in 25 of UH's games this year...earned Big West All-Academic honors.
2012-13 (Freshman): Appeared in 29 games with nine starts…averaged 19.3 minutes per game with 5.4 points and 3.2 rebounds per game…scored a career-high 12 points at Long Beach State (Feb. 7)…grabbed a career-high seven rebounds and dished six assists against Tennessee-Martin (Nov. 16)…swiped a career high four steals against Oregon (Nov. 23)…logged a career-high 34 minutes twice against Tennessee-Martin (Nov. 16) and at San Francisco (Nov. 9).
Prep: A 2012 graduate of Long Beach Polytechnic High School…earned three varsity letters in basketball…as a senior averaged 11.7 points, 7.5 rebounds, 4.3 steals, and 2.6 assists per game for the Jackrabbits…was ranked the No. 43 forward in the nation by ESPN HoopGurlz…helped lead Long Beach Poly to an overall record of 123-21—including a 48-0 record in league action in three seasons…in 2011-12, the Jackrabbits were ranked No. 7 in California and No. 20 nationally…was named the Most Valuable Player for the Oaks Christian Tournaments in Dec. 2011…earned first-team all-conference honors all three seasons…as a senior, earned several accolades, including being named to the
Press Telegram Dream Team, first team all-CIF, pre-season McDonald’s All-American; and she was named Most Valuable Player of the Moore League.
Personal: Born in Long Beach, Calif…majoring in family resources...has eight brothers—five older and three younger…parents are Mona Fa‘amausili of Long Beach, Calif. and Dushone King of Los Angeles, Calif.
